PHOENIX, Ariz. — Governor Doug Ducey today released the following statement in honor of Veterans Day and the men and women who have served this nation in uniform:
“Today, Arizona gives thanks to those who have fought to secure and defend the freedoms Americans hold dear — our nation’s veterans.
“Whether here at home or half a world away — those who served and those who are actively serving — our veterans are the strongest ambassador of American ideals to the rest of the world.
“Our country has no greater example of duty, honor, sacrifice, service, discipline and integrity than these brave men and women — and we will remain forever thankful for all their service.
“This Veterans Day, I encourage every Arizonan to pause and reflect on the contributions of every American patriot who has worn the uniform and to give thanks for the incredible blessing they have been to our great nation.
“May God bless our Veterans and the United States of America.”
